My combo is a 416, starting out with a 340 block. Ported Indy 360-2 heads/intake. Forged crank/rods/Pistons by Eagle/Mahle. Compression ratio at 12.2:1. Cam is a Lunati Voodoo 60434. Lifters are Hughes solid roller. Rockers are T&D. I did the "oiling mods" to the block that you can find in the sticky thread in this section. Headers are TTI 1 7/8". Carb is a Mighty Demon 850. Ignition is all MSD.
It all combines for a fun street car. It's backed by a full manual reverse valve body 727 with 3200 stall and a 8.75" with 3.55 gears.

Just got my 408 motor back.

-Eddy heads
-Isky .555 cam
-Roller rockers
-air gap
-800 cfm eddy thunder avs carb
-4" stroker crank
-MSD race ready pro billet distributor
-1 5/8 headers (could really benefit from bigger headers)

490 horsepower under load (corrected horsepower)
508 lbs of torque
 
Here is my dyno sheets from a 6 or 7 years ago (upgraded to MSD ignition over MP stuff, also added Comp Cams adj rockers) where I got 2 pulls on a chassis dyno at the Mopar show, I didn't think it was bad, especially for bone stock heads and lower compression for street :glasses7: :burnout:

1972 340, 650 Holley DP, Super sucker 1 inch carb spacer, Mopar M-1 single plane intake, 505 Isky cam, Rhoads lifters, Comp Cams push rods, Comp Cams aluminum roller rockers, stock 340 heads 2.02/1.60 Milodon valves, 1970 340 steel crank, stock rods, .30 speed Pro forged pistons. The rotating assembly has been balanced. Moroso deep oil pan, HV oil pump, stock windage tray, Hooker Super Comp fenderwall headers, 2 1/2 dual exhaust with flowmasters. Mopar Performance distributor, MSD 6al ignition box and Blaster 2 coil, Accel 8.8 wires and NGK plugs.
